Henkels & McCoy, Inc. (H&M) is a leading utility construction firm providing critical infrastructure for the power, oil & gas pipeline, telecommunications, and gas distribution markets throughout North America. Founded in 1923, the firm adapts a century of experience to the dynamic infrastructure needs of today. MasTec is seeking an Operational Finance Senior to join our high‑growth Power Delivery division. This role partners closely with operational leadership to ensure financial accuracy, project performance, and disciplined forecasting across complex infrastructure projects. You’ll lead a team, serving as the primary liaison between operations, finance, accounting, and project management. Reporting to the Business Unit Controller, you will play a central role in delivering financial insights, supporting decision‑making, and ensuring strong financial and operational controls.

Requirements

  • BS in Finance, Accounting, Cost Engineer or Project Management
  • Understanding of data-driven decision making and financial modeling
  • Basic knowledge of GAAP, accounting processes, and controls
  • 4-10 years of accounting, finance, cost engineer or project management experience
  • Strong collaboration skills with the ability to communicate well
  • Problem solving abilities
  • Highly organized and detail oriented

Responsibilities

  • Lead up to a team of 3
  • Oversee the financial results for jobs /projects, including, but not limited to, revenue recognition, accruals, expense coding, billing, analytics, controls, and cost management
  • Partner with Operations, Project Management, and Finance to understand each job / projects financial results and report that financial position, addressing ad hock questions as necessary
  • Perform causation-based variance analysis and discuss the results with operations and finance leadership
  • Forecast job / projects financial results to support resource allocations and other decisions, including risks and opportunities
  • Track and assess business unit’s backlog
  • Monitor and analyze customer billings, open POs, expense trends
  • Ensure adherence to business processes and policies and procedures to maintain an effective control environment
  • Maintain compliance with government and organizational reporting requirements
  • Provide consistent and reliable data for ongoing forecasting and planning, including P&L and cash flow
  • Perform ad hoc analysis – productivity, utilization, and other
